1) Gin Rummy

Games Rules: How to play

Card games - Gin rummy

  • Number of players: 2
  • Pack: Standard 52-card deck
  • Rank of Cards: A (high) to 2 (low)

Gin rummy is a two-player classic card game that guarantees entertainment! You need a blend of strategy and skill to win in gin rummy. Played with a standard 52-card deck, each player aims to create melds or runs. Melds are basically sets. You can get this by putting three or four cards of the same rank together. Whereas runs are three or more cards in sequential order of the same suit. The rules are truly simple.

The game kicks off with a 10-card hand, and players take turns drawing and discarding to optimize their hand. The unique twist in Gin Rummy lies in the art of knocking. When you knock, it ends the round by minimizing unmelded cards.

  • Fast-paced – Check
  • Mentally stimulating – Check

2) Spades

Games Rules: How to play

Card Games - Spades

  • Number of players: 4 players divided into two teams
  • Pack: Standard 52-card deck
  • Rank of Cards: A (high) to 2 (low)

Spades is a four-player partnership trick-taking game. This is one of the most popular card games that combines strategy and teamwork for an engaging card-playing experience.

Using a standard 52-card deck, players bid the number of tricks their team aims to take in each round. It is the trump suit that can win over other suits.

Partners must coordinate bids to maximize their combined tricks while preventing opponents from reaching their bid. You can easily play with people online.

This is one of the classic games where you must master the balance between bold bids and cautious play. Spades thrives on social dynamics, making it a cherished and strategic choice in the world of card games.

7) Blackjack

Card games - blackjack

  • Number of players: 1 to 7 players. They play against the dealer.
  • Pack: Standard 52-card deck of playing cards (one or more decks may be used)
  • Rank of Cards: Ace can be high or low (11 or 1), numbered cards are at face value, and face cards are worth 10 points.

Another incredible card game that you can play online for free is blackjack. Played with 1 to 7 players, the game needs a combination of luck and strategy in a quest for 21.

You must aim to beat the dealer without exceeding this magic number. So, you must be quick on your feet and navigate the challenge of when to hit, stand, or double down.

Remember, every decision you make is important, and that makes the game thrilling.

8) Rummy

Card games - rummy

  • Players: 2-6 (commonly 2-4)
  • Deck: 1 or 2 standard 52-card decks
  • Rank of Cards: Ace, Jack, Queen, King at 10 points and numbered cards at face value

One of the best games to play online for free with your family or friends is rummy. Played with standard 52-card decks, the game revolves around melding sets and runs. Here, you must have a pure sequence, which means three or four cards of the same suit in sequential order.

Once you have at least 2 runs, you can make melds with the rest of the cards. With rummy, there is also a joker. The dealer picks the joker randomly. It can be any card. If you have that particular card you can use it as a replacement for the card you are missing.

9) Bridge

Card games - Bridge

  • Number of players: 4 (in partnerships)
  • Pack: Standard 52-card deck
  • Rank of Cards: A (high) to 2 (low)

Bridge is the right game to play if strategy-making is your strong suit. Played with a standard 52-card deck, the objective is to win tricks and fulfill contract bids set by the partnership.

The delicate back and forth of declaring and defending requires precision and teamwork. This puts Bridge in the intellectual circle when it comes to card games.

10) Hearts

Card games - Hearts

  • Number of players: 4 (typically)
  • Pack: Standard 52-card deck
  • Rank of Cards: A (high) to 2 (low)

You can play hearts if you are looking for something simple yet challenging. You can play it easily on your computer or a smartphone on any free gaming website.

Using a standard deck, each player strives to shed cards while avoiding hearts and the dreaded Queen of Spades. The game’s brilliance lies in its blend of strategy and luck. The main objective is to minimize heart points.

You must avoid taking hearts and the queen of spades. The highest heart card or queen of spades earns penalty points. Keep your scores low to win the game.
